About Shixin Duan
Shixin Duan is a scholar working on Immunology, Molecular Biology, Civil and Structural Engineering, Building and Construction and Urology, having authored 18 papers that have together received 339 indexed citations. Recurring topics across this work include Structural Behavior of Reinforced Concrete (2 papers), IL-33, ST2, and ILC Pathways (2 papers), Hair Growth and Disorders (2 papers),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(2 papers), Innovative concrete reinforcement materials (1 paper), T-cell and B-cell Immunology (1 paper), Atmospheric Ozone and Climate (1 paper) and Neutrophil, Myeloperoxidase and Oxidative Mechanisms (1 paper). The work is most often cited by research in Immunology (157 citations), Oncology (88 citations), Cancer Research (42 citations), Molecular Biology (100 citations) and Complementary and alternative medicine (11 citations). Shixin Duan has collaborated with scholars based in China, United States and Thailand. Frequent co-authors include Xiaoling Li, Weihua Guo, Can Guo, Guiyuan Li, Zhaoyang Zeng, Yongzhen Mo, Wei Xiong, Yong Li, Yian Wang and Fang Xiong. Their work appears in journals such as Nature Communications, Pharmacological Research, Acta Pharmacologica Sinica, Acta Pharmaceutica Sinica B and Frontiers in Physiology.
